White-label nameservers and a separate cPanel for every client. Built for the designers and agencies who have been reselling with us for two decades.
Run ns1.yourdomain.com and ns2.yourdomain.com. Your clients point their domains at you, not at us.
Create, suspend, upgrade and back up client accounts yourself. Set your own packages and your own limits.
Charge your clients whatever you like. What you pay us is wholesale, and the margin between the two is yours.
Every client gets their own isolated cPanel account with their own logins, quotas, email and databases.
AutoSSL issues and renews certificates for all of your clients’ domains automatically. Nothing to buy, nothing to install.
Stuck on something technical? Open a ticket and you get one of us, not a first-line agent working through a script.

All reseller plans carry a $50 one-time setup fee. Every client account gets the full feature set — the tiers differ on resources.
